KEY POINTS:
Skellerup Holdings has raised $21.1 million from a rights issue to repay debt with the help of underwriters.
The company received subscriptions for only $12.3 million worth of shares under the offer so ABN Amro NZ arranged for AMP Capital and parties associated with Sir Selwyn Cushing, David Mair and John Thompson, as sub-underwriters, to buy $8.8 million worth of shares.
